Abstract

The invention discloses a secondary demoulding mechanism with a gear and racks for an injection mould, comprising an upper compound plate and a lower compound plate, wherein a cavity is installed below the upper compound plate; an ejection support plate is installed on the lower compound plate; a through hole is formed in the lower compound plate; the ejection rod of an injection moulding machine penetrates through the through hole and then contacts with the ejection support plate; an ejection needle pushing plate and an ejection needle fixing plate are installed on the ejection support plate; a stripping plate push rod and a return rod are fixed in the ejection needle fixing plate; a return spring is installed outside the return rod; a mould leg is installed on the lower compound plate; a support plate is installed on the mould leg; a core fixing plate, a core and a stripping plate are installed on the support plate; and a moulded plastic part is arranged among the core, the stripping plate and the cavity. The secondary demoulding mechanism with a gear and racks is characterized in that an acceleration rack is fixed between the lower compound plate and the support plate; installation holes are formed in the ejection needle pushing plate and the ejection needle fixing plate; an ejection needle rack and the gear are installed in the installation holes; the gear is fixed in the ejection needle pushing plate via a rotary shaft; the gear is matched with the acceleration rack and the ejection needle rack respectively; an ejection needle is installed on the ejection needle rack; and the ejection needle penetrates through the core and then contacts with the plastic part.

Background technology
At present, adopting mould of plastics to produce similar round plastic part, such as lid etc., the bottom surface of this series products or outer wall are shaped with bulge loop or bead, when traditional moulds produces this series products, is all adopt immediate roof masthead and stripper plate united ejection.But after working of plastics is ejected the core demoulding by stripper plate, bulge loop or bead are but also stuck on stripper plate, working of plastics can not Automatic-falling, also needs manually to take off.Such mould emptier, when mould is produced, not only loses time, also can increase the labour intensity of operative employee, and there is certain potential safety hazard.Further, working of plastics easily produces distortion, breakage, causes working of plastics to scrap.
Summary of the invention
The object of the invention is the shortcoming existed to overcome prior art, providing a kind of gear and tooth bar of adopting to coordinate the demoulding, making push rod accelerate upwards to release working of plastics; the demoulding is smooth; realize automated production, production efficiency is high, ensures the injection mold rack-and-pinion secondary demolding mechanism of working of plastics quality.
The technical scheme of injection mold rack-and-pinion secondary demolding mechanism of the present invention is: comprise compound plate and lower compound plate, under upper compound plate, die cavity is installed, lower compound plate is equipped with and ejects gripper shoe, hole is opened in lower compound plate, injection machine push rod contacts with ejecting below gripper shoe through through hole, be equipped with thimble push plate and thimble fixed head ejecting in gripper shoe, stripper plate push rod and release link is fixed in thimble fixed head, release link installs back-moving spring outward, lower compound plate is installed mould pin, mould pin is equipped with gripper shoe, gripper shoe is equipped with core fixing plate, core and stripper plate, at core, shaping working of plastics is had between stripper plate and die cavity, it is characterized in that fixing between described lower compound plate and gripper shoe accelerating tooth bar, installing hole is had in thimble push plate and thimble fixed head, thimble rack and pinion is equipped with in installing hole, gear is fixed in thimble push plate through rotating shaft, gear matches with acceleration tooth bar and thimble tooth bar respectively, thimble installed by thimble tooth bar, thimble contacts with working of plastics through core.
The invention discloses a kind of injection mold rack-and-pinion secondary demolding mechanism, when working of plastics after moulding, mould die sinking, driven by lower compound plate and eject gripper shoe, thimble push plate, thimble fixed head, mould pin, gripper shoe, core fixing plate, stripper plate and core move backward, core is made to be separated die sinking with die cavity, and continue to move backward, when moving to injection machine push rod position, under injection machine push rod withstands on eject gripper shoe through the through hole of lower compound plate, make to eject the position that gripper shoe rests on injection machine push rod, eject the thimble push plate in gripper shoe, thimble fixed head, stripper plate push rod and release link also maintain static, stripper plate push rod drives stripper plate also to maintain static, and lower compound plate continues to drive gripper shoe through mould pin, core fixing plate and core move backward, working of plastics is made to deviate from core, complete a demoulding.But the bead at working of plastics edge is still stuck on stripper plate, when accelerate tooth bar move to backward be meshed with gear time, accelerate rack drives gear to rotate around rotating shaft, accelerating gear drives thimble tooth bar to move to preacceleration, and thimble tooth bar speed exceedes the speed of stripper plate, like this, thimble rack drives thimble is forward by working of plastics ejection demoulding plate, realize the secondary demoulding, working of plastics falls under gravity in collecting box, and the demoulding completes.This programme injection mold rack-and-pinion secondary demolding mechanism; adopt the cooperation accelerating tooth bar, gear and thimble tooth bar; make mould while die sinking ejects; thimble can release working of plastics to preacceleration; realize the secondary demoulding, product is deviate from smoothly, realizes automated production; production efficiency is high, ensures working of plastics quality.
Injection mold rack-and-pinion secondary demolding mechanism of the present invention, has two installing holes in left and right in described thimble push plate and thimble fixed head, is equipped with thimble rack and pinion separately in two installing holes.Two groups of thimbles withstand on working of plastics, ensure that its demoulding smoothly, steadily.The outer mounting spring of described thimble, both ends of the spring contacts with thimble tooth bar and core respectively.When the die is closed, thimble tooth bar under the action of the spring, can homing more completely.Described installing hole inwall installs Protective sleeve for slide, and Protective sleeve for slide and thimble tooth bar are slidably matched.Thimble tooth bar can make Protective sleeve for slide wear and tear in the slip for a long time of folding mould, and it is convenient that wearing and tearing tail skid sheath is changed, and without the need to monoblock thimble push plate and thimble fixed head being changed, and Protective sleeve for slide can reduce its wearing and tearing.
